About

Fulvio Stel is a scholar working on Atmospheric Science, Global and Planetary Change and Environmental Engineering. According to data from OpenAlex, Fulvio Stel has authored 22 papers receiving a total of 415 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 19 papers in Atmospheric Science, 11 papers in Global and Planetary Change and 5 papers in Environmental Engineering. Recurrent topics in Fulvio Stel's work include Meteorological Phenomena and Simulations (19 papers), Climate variability and models (6 papers) and Wind and Air Flow Studies (4 papers). Fulvio Stel is often cited by papers focused on Meteorological Phenomena and Simulations (19 papers), Climate variability and models (6 papers) and Wind and Air Flow Studies (4 papers). Fulvio Stel collaborates with scholars based in Italy, United States and Spain. Fulvio Stel's co-authors include Dario Giaiotti, Arturo Pucillo, Roberto Fraile, Amaya Castro, Agostino Manzato, Covadonga Palencia, Agnesa Pillon, Pierluigi Barbieri, Sabina Licen and Stefano Micheletti and has published in prestigious journals such as Sensors and Actuators B Chemical, International Journal of Environmental Research and Public Health and Atmospheric Research.
